Emomali Rahmon: “We need to make further efforts to ensure coordination between the new decade and other international initiatives”
Dushanbe, 09.08.2016. /NIAT “Khovar”/. Last year the UN Secretary General’s Advisory Board on Water and Sanitation completed its activities. This Board, having summarized its operation over the recent years, provided its recommendations and proposals to strengthen the global water architecture.
President of the Republic of Tajikistan Emomali Rahmon in his speech at the opening ceremony of High-Level Symposium on SDG 6 and Targets: Ensuring that No One is Left Behind in Access to Water and Sanitation has stated that: “Given the importance of continuing efforts in implementation of SDG 6, the Board’s recommendations and proposals meet the requirements of the modern time and promote addressing water related challenges.
He has also noted that: “Therefore, we need to make further efforts to ensure coordination between the new decade and other international initiatives in this area”.
“The experience shows that the objectives can be achieved only in case when effective tools and specific plans for the implementation are in place. In this regard, it is necessary to incorporate the SDG 6 into the national sustainable development strategy of countries as a core component by taking into account the specific features of each country”- added Head of state.
